  • Patent number: 6679675
    Abstract: An apparatus for processing wafers one at a time. The apparatus has a vacuum chamber 1 into which wafers are loaded through a pair of loadlocks 3, 4 which are spaced one above the other. A robot within the vacuum chamber 1 has a pair of gripper arms 22, 29 which are moveable along and rotatable about a vertical axis 23 so as to be moveable between the loadlocks 3, 4 and a wafer processing position. Each of the loadlocks 3, 4 has a vertically moveable portion 8, 26 which is moveable away from the remainder of the loadlock to provide access in a horizontal plane for one of the gripper arms 22, 29.
